Kentucky vs West Virginia Income Tax — 2026
A single filer earning $100,000 pays $309 less per year in Kentucky than in West Virginia — $26 a month. Kentucky charges $3,382; West Virginia charges $3,691.

The bill at every income
Single filer, standard deduction, no dependents. State income tax only.
| Gross income | Kentucky tax | West Virginia tax |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| $50,000 | $1,632 | $1,444 | $188 less in WV |
| $75,000 | $2,507 | $2,546 | $39 less in KY |
| $100,000 | $3,382 | $3,691 | $309 less in KY |
| $150,000 | $5,132 | $5,981 | $849 less in KY |
| $250,000 | $8,632 | $10,561 | $1,929 less in KY |
| $500,000 | $17,382 | $22,011 | $4,629 less in KY |
| $1,000,000 | $34,882 | $44,911 | $10,029 less in KY |
How the two systems differ
| Kentucky | West Virginia | |
|---|---|---|
| Tax structure | Flat rate | Graduated |
| Top marginal rate | 3.5% | 4.58% |
| Number of brackets | 1 | 5 |
| Standard deduction (single) | $3,360 | None |
| Personal exemption | None | $2,000 |
| Local income taxes | Yes | No |
| Capital gains | ordinary | ordinary |
| Population (2024) | 4,588,372 | 1,769,979 |
By filing status
| Filing status | Kentucky | West Virginia |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Single | $3,382 | $3,691 | $309 less in KY |
| Married filing jointly | $3,382 | $3,599 | $217 less in KY |
| Married filing separately | $3,382 | $4,090 | $707 less in KY |
| Head of household | $3,382 | $3,691 | $309 less in KY |

Local taxes are not included above. Kentucky has localities that levy their own income tax on top of the state figure. See each state page for the rates that apply.
